﻿@charset "utf-8";
html, body, div, span, applet, object, iframe, h1, h2, h3, h4, h5, h6, p, blockquote, pre, a, abbr, acronym, address, big, cite, code, del, dfn, em, img, ins, kbd, q, s, samp, small, strike, strong, sub, sup, tt, var, b, u, i, center, dl, dt, dd, ol, ul, li, fieldset, form, label, legend, table, caption, tbody, tfoot, thead, tr, th, td, article, aside, canvas, details, figcaption, figure, footer, header, hgroup, menu, nav, section, summary, time, mark, audio, video {margin: 0;padding: 0;border: 0;outline: 0;font-size:100%;font: inherit;color:#777777; font:"宋体";}
article, aside, details, figcaption, figure, footer, header, hgroup, menu, nav, section {display: block;}
body {line-height: 1.5;font-size:12px;}
a{; text-decoration:none;color:#777777;}
a:hover{color:#e70101;}
ol, ul, li {list-style: none;}
blockquote, q {quotes: none;}
blockquote:before, blockquote:after, q:before, q:after {content: '';content: none;}
:focus {outline: 0;}
ins {text-decoration: none;}
del {text-decoration: line-through;}
table {border-spacing: 0;}
fieldset, img {border: 0;}
.clear{ clear:both;}

/*index_style*/
.header{width:100%;height:72px;background-color:#f8f8f8;border-bottom:1px solid #ccc;}
.logo{width:987px;height:71px;margin:0 auto;}
.logo_right{ line-height:71px; height:71px; float:right;font-size:16px;padding-right:20px;}
.logo_right a{color:#e70101;}
.logo_img{float:left;width:300px; height:71px; overflow:hidden;}
.navi{ width:69%;height:65px;float:right;}
.navi ul{width:100%;height:30px;margin:0 auto;}
.navi ul li{ line-height:30px;width:90px;height:30px;float:left; text-align:center;}
.navi_main{width:100%;height:30px;}
.navi_main01{width:100%;height:33px; text-align:right;padding-top:7px;}
#noe_navibg{ background:none;}
.navi ul li a{color:#777777;font-size:16px;width:90px;height:30px;display:block;}
.navi ul li a:hover{color:#fff;width:90px;height:30px; display:block;background:#e70101;margin:0px 0 0 0px; line-height:30px;}
.bold{ font-weight:bold;}
.red{color:#e70101;}
.black{color:#000;}

.maincontent{width:987px;margin:0 auto;overflow:hidden;padding-top:10px;}
.maincontent_foot{width:1019px;height:31px;}
/*--幻灯片样式--*/
.focus {BACKGROUND-COLOR:#920000; WIDTH: 100%; HEIGHT: 164px; OVERFLOW: hidden;}
.focusBox {MARGIN: 0px auto; WIDTH:926px; HEIGHT: 164px; OVERFLOW: hidden;}
.focusBar {MARGIN: 0px auto; WIDTH: 100%; HEIGHT: 29px; OVERFLOW: hidden;}
.pro_banner {PADDING-BOTTOM: 15px; WIDTH: 100%; FLOAT: left; PADDING-TOP: 10px;}
.pro_banner li {FLOAT: left; MARGIN-RIGHT: 10px;}
.banner {POSITION: relative; BACKGROUND-COLOR: #600304; MARGIN: 0px auto; WIDTH:926px; HEIGHT: 164px;}
.banner_tab {POSITION: absolute; BOTTOM: 5px; HEIGHT: 43px; RIGHT:0px;top:144px;}
.banner_tab ul {CURSOR: pointer;}
.banner_tab li {TEXT-ALIGN: center; LIST-STYLE-TYPE: none; FLOAT: left;}
.banner_tab img {BORDER-BOTTOM: 0px; BORDER-LEFT: 0px; BORDER-TOP: 0px; BORDER-RIGHT:0px;}
.on {BACKGROUND-POSITION: 0px -100px;}
.on IMG {BORDER-BOTTOM: 0px; BORDER-LEFT: 0px; BORDER-TOP: 0px; BORDER-RIGHT: 0px;}
.tab_img {BORDER-BOTTOM: 0px; BORDER-LEFT: 0px; MARGIN-TOP: 3px; BORDER-TOP: 0px;BORDER-RIGHT: 0px; padding-right:6px;}
.hidecontent {DISPLAY: none;}
/*--幻灯片样式_end!--*/
.content{width:987px;overflow:hidden;padding:0px 5px 0 5px;}
.content_l{width:723px;float:left;padding-left:5px;}
.content_l01{width:721px;height:auto;float:left;}
.content_l01_nei{width:360px;height:auto;float:left;}
.content_l01_nei2{width:349px;height:auto;border-right:1px dashed #bcbcbc;float:left;}
.no_boder{ border:none;}
.content_l01top{width:335px;height:45px;line-height:27px;padding:22px 7px 3px 7px;background:#f8f8f8;}
.img_left{float:left;}
.content_l01top p{width:202px; height:27px; line-height:27px; float:left;color:#636363;padding-left:10px; font-size:14px;}
.right{ float:right;}
.content_l01 ul{width:95%; margin:0 auto;padding-top:8px;}
.content_l01 li{ background:url(../images/list_dian.png) left no-repeat; height:34px; line-height:34px;padding-left:7px; border-bottom:1px dotted #ccc;}
.content_l01 li span{float:right;color:#666;}
.content_l02{width:100%;margin-top:10px;height:178px;float: left;}
.content_l02top{width:98%;height:27px; line-height:27px;padding:3px 7px 3px 7px;margin:0 auto;background:#f8f8f8;}
.content_l02top p{width:202px; height:27px; line-height:27px; float:left;color:#636363;padding-left:10px;font-size:14px;}
.content_l02 ul{width:100%; margin:0 auto;padding-top:5px;height:135px;}
.content_l02 li{ width:117px;height:130px;padding-right:20px;padding-left: 20px;}
.content_l02 li a{width:100%;height:22px; text-align:center; line-height:22px;}
.content_l02 li img{border:1px solid #ddd;padding:1px;}

.denglu_box{width:249px;float:left;padding-left:5px;height:auto;}
.dl_box{width:248px;height:155px;}
.dl_top{height:8px;}
.dl_middle{border-left:1px solid #ccc;border-right:1px solid #ccc;background:#f8f8f8;height:139px;}
.dl_title{height:35px;background:url(/images/dl_toptiao.jpg) bottom no-repeat; line-height:30px;font-size:14px; font-weight:bold; text-align:center;margin-bottom:10px;}
.dl_input{height:30px; text-align:center;padding-top:0px;}
.dl_bt{width:74px;height:31px; text-align:center; line-height:31px;color:#fff; background:url(/images/dl_button.jpg) no-repeat;border:none;}
.zc_box{width:248px;height:126px;margin-top:7px;}
.zc_top{height:8px;}
.zc_middle{border-left:1px solid #ccc;border-right:1px solid #ccc;background:#f8f8f8;height:110px;}
.zc_title{height:35px;background:url(/images/dl_toptiao.jpg) bottom no-repeat; line-height:30px;font-size:14px; font-weight:bold; text-align:center;margin-bottom:10px;}
.zc_title span{font-size:12px;}
.zc_bt{width:167px;height:39px; text-align:center; line-height:31px;color:#fff; background:url(/images/zc_button.jpg) no-repeat;border:none;}
.zc_input{height:50px; text-align:center;padding-top:5px;}
.kefu_box{float:left;padding:2px 0 0 0px;width:981px;margin-top:2px;}
.kefu_top{height:8px;}
.kefu_middle{background:#f8f8f8;padding:7px 15px 0px 15px;}
.kefu_middle span{padding-right:30px;}
.kefu_middle p{ line-height:25px;}
.ash{color:#5e5e5e;}
/*选项卡样式*/
.yqlj{padding:10px 0 0 5px; float:left;}
.warp {width:972px;}
#tt {height: 30px; border-bottom:1px solid #ccc;}
#tt li { float: left;height: 30px; text-align: center; line-height: 30px;background:#ccc;padding:0 8px 0 8px;margin-right:2px;font-weight:bold;color:#636363;}
#tt li.on {background:#e70101;color:#fff; font-weight:bold;}
#tc {padding:0 10px 0 10px;background:#f8f8f8;}
#tc p { display: none; line-height: 30px; display:block;}
/*选项卡样式结束*/

.foot{width:100%;background:#f8f8f8;padding-top:10px;border-top:1px solid #ccc;}
.foot_bq{width:987px;margin:0 auto; line-height:30px; text-align:center;}


/*用户注册页面样式*/
.content_box{width:977px; height:auto;padding:0 5px 0 5px;}
.zcpage_top{width:977px;height:95px; background:url(/images/zcpage_topbg.jpg) no-repeat center;padding-top:5px;}
.zcpage_title{height:35px;width:160px;margin:0 auto;background:#e70101; line-height:35px; font-weight:bold; font-size:16px;color:#fff; text-align:center;}
.zcpage_content{width:100%;background:#F2F2F2;min-height:350px;padding-bottom:20px;}
#zcpage_content{ width:100%; height:350px;}html>body #zcpage_content{ width: 100%; height: auto; min-width:100%; min-height:350px;}
.zcpage_content ul{width:370px;margin:0 auto;}
.zcpage_content li{width:100%;height:40px; line-height:33px;float:left;}
.zcpage_content li input{height:25px;width:270px;padding:2px 0 2px 3px; line-height:25px;margin-right:5px;}
.zcpage_content li h2{width:76px;height:25px; text-align:right; float:left;height:30px; line-height:30px; font-size:14px; font-weight:bold;padding-top:7px;}
.zcpage_content li span{float:left;line-height:20px;color:#F00;padding-top:7px;}
#yzm_box{height:25px;width:150px;padding:2px 0 2px 3px; line-height:25px;margin-right:5px;}
.zcbutton{height:40px; text-align:center;}
#zc_button{width:167px;height:39px; text-align:center; line-height:39px;color:#fff; background:url(/images/zc_button.jpg) no-repeat;border:none; font-size:14px; font-weight:bold;}
.messega_title{width:977px;color:#E70101;font-size:16px; font-weight:700;margin:0 auto; line-height:40px;height:40px;background:#F8F8F8;}
.messega_titlebox{width:100%;height:50px;background:#F8F8F8;margin-top:15px;}
.messega_title_r{ font-weight:normal;font-size:12px;padding-right:14px;}
.messega_title_l{color:#fff;font-size:16px; font-weight:700; display:block;width:200px;background:#E70101;text-align:center;height:40px; line-height:40px;}
.messega_title_l02{color:#fff;font-size:16px; font-weight:700; display:block;width:202px;background:#E70101;text-align:center;}
.massega_imgbox01{width:765px;height:auto;padding-bottom:25px;}
.massega_bt{width:100%;height:45px; text-align:center; line-height:45px;padding-top:12px;color:#000;}

/*登录页面样式*/
.login_main{width:100%;height:345px; margin:0 auto;margin-top:20px;}
.login_l{width:33%;height:180px;float:left;}
.login_c{width:34%;height:180px;background-color: #e2f1fc;float: left;}
.login_c table,tr,td{border:none;}
.login_r{width:33%;height:180px;float:left;}
.srk01{width:150px;height:22px;padding-left:5px; line-height:22px;}
.login_bt{width:74px;height:40px; background:url(../images/login_bt.jpg) no-repeat; text-align:center; font-weight:bold; font-size:14px; color:#fff;margin-right:20px; border:none;}

/*（增加样式）新闻页面样式*/
.maincontent_page{width:977px;height:auto;margin:0 auto;}
.page_cl{width:200px;height:auto; min-height:350px;border:1px solid #ccc;background:#F8F8F8;border-top:none;float:left;margin-top:10px;}
#page_cl{width:200px;height:auto; min-height:350px;}
#page_cl{width:200px;height:350px}html>body #page_cl{ width:200;height:auto;min-width:200px; min-height:350px;} 
.page_cl ul{width:180px;height:auto; margin:0 auto;padding-top:2px;}
.page_cl li{width:100%;height:35px; line-height:35px; border-bottom:1px dotted #ccc; text-align:center;font-size:14px;}
.page_cl li a{display:block;width:100%;height:35px; line-height:35px;}
.page_cl li a:hover{background-color:#E70101; display:block;width:100%;height:35px; line-height:35px; color:#fff;}
.page_content{width:765px;height:auto;padding:10px 0 0 10px;float:left;}
#page_content{width:765px;height:auto;min-height:250px;}
#page_content{width:765px;height:250px}html>body #page_content{ width:765;height:auto;min-width:765px min-height:250px;} 
.page_content ul{width:725px;margin:0 auto;}
.page_content li{width:717px; background:url(../images/list_dian.png) left no-repeat; height:30px; line-height:30px;padding-left:7px; border-bottom:1px dotted #ccc;padding:0 8px 0 8px;}
.page_content li a{float:left;}
.page_content li span{float:right;color:#9a9a9a;}
.page_news{width:765px;height:28px; line-height:28px; text-align:center;margin-top:6px;}
.page_news a{ font-weight:bold; text-decoration:underline;}
/*新闻内容页样式（增加样式）*/
.newcontent_box{width:100%;height:auto;}
.newcontent_title{font-size:16px; font-weight:bold; text-align:center;color:#E70101;}
.newcontent_date{width:100%;background:#e2e2e2; height:25px; line-height:25px; text-align:center;font-size:12px; font-weight:normal;color:#454545;margin-top:6px;}
.newcontent{width:98%;height:auto;font-size:12px;padding:10px 0px 0 0px;margin:0 auto;}
.newcontent a{color:#005aff; font-weight:bold;}


/*充值介绍样式*/
.czjs{width:100%;height:auto;border:1px solid #ccc;margin-bottom:35px;}
.czjs th{ border-bottom:1px solid #ccc;border-right:1px solid #ccc;line-height:30px;padding:0 12px 0 12px;}
.czjs_title{height:28px; line-height:28px; background:#dcdcdc;color:#000; font-size:14px;}
.czjs_title th{ color:#000;}
.czjs_sm{width:100%px;padding:10px 0 15px 5px; line-height:25px;}
.czjs_sm span{color:#f00;}

.tczj{width:100%;height:auto;margin:0 auto; border-bottom:1px dotted #ccc;padding-bottom:12px; background:#F8F8F8;margin-bottom:5px;margin-top:10px;}
.tczj_title{width:760px; line-height:32px;background:#dcdcdc;color:#000;padding-left:5px; font-size:14px;}
.tczj_l{width:105px; text-align:center;height:60px; line-height:24px; background:url(/images/taoc_bg.jpg) no-repeat center;margin:35px 0 30px 75px; float:left;}
.tczj_l span{ font-size:20px; font-weight:bold;color:#F00; line-height:36px;}
.tczj_r{float:left;padding:30px 0 20px 45px; line-height:25px;}
.tczj_r strong{color:#000;font-size:14px;}

.channel_hotline{ text-align: center; width:100%;color:#F00; font-size:14px; font-weight:bold;}

/*短信页面样式*/
.massega_imgbox{width:100%;text-align:center;}
.massega_imgbox01{width:765px;height:auto;padding-bottom:25px;}
.massega_box{width:970px;border:1px solid #ccc;height:350px;background:#F8F8F8;padding-top:10px;margin-top:10px;}
.massega_bt{width:100%;height:45px; text-align:center; line-height:45px;padding-top:12px;color:#000;}
